My dog started vomiting on the afternoon of July 28; the first two were food, then after water it was clear fluid; by July 30 it stopped vomiting but had a little bloody stool, a drop or two each time; yesterday no blood but loose stool, no appetite, lies down a lot

Vomiting, bloody loose stool, poor appetite, and lethargy are common in digestive disease: parasites, bacterial or viral enteritis; if vaccines are incomplete, suspect parvovirus or coronavirus. See a vet for screening, fecal and blood tests; if something was eaten, rule out foreign-body blockage or perforation by X-ray and ultrasound, then treat with antivirals, antibiotics, hemostatics, anti-emetics, antidiarrheals, and fluids.
